Pork Chops to Live For
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 20 Minutes
Cook Time: 480 Minutes
Ready In: 500 Minutes
Servings: 4
This recipe is from by Jennifer, with a few of my own tweaks. These chops are slow cooked in a crock pot, making it very easy to get ready in the morning & have dinner ready when you get home from work. Make sure to trim the pork, the sauce can get very greasy. Thanks Jennifer!
Ingredients:
2 tablespoons oil
1 egg, beaten
1/2 teaspoon season sal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
4 -6 boneless pork chops, thick sliced, boneless (trimmed of fat)
1 large onion, sliced
2 garlic cloves, crushed
1/2 lb mushroom
2 (10 3/4 ounce) cans condensed cream of mushroom soup
1 1/2 cups milk
1/2 cup sherry wine
lipton onion soup mix
salt and pepper
Directions:
1. Mix flour, season salt & pepper in a deep plate. In another deep plate or shallow and wide bowl, beat the egg. Heat oil in a large non-stick skillet over medium heat. Dip pork chops in beaten egg, then dredge in flour. Cook in hot skillet, turning once to brown both sides.
2. Place pork chops in your slow cooker. Saute sliced onions for 2 mintues, then add garlic and mushrooms for another mintue. Arrange sauted onions mushrooms and garlic over pork.
3. Mix together both cans of soup, milk and sherry. Pour over onion mixture.
4. Cover, and cook on High for 4 to 5 hours, or on Low for 8 to 10 hours.
